Output 65fb0104eaf712f62171de1b4efac8dc29a5d649b20813875c83cfc80684a306:1

value
349863260
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 13d347459f7964ac09dba72db2e43f5aa793d63b OP_EQUALVERIFY OP_CHECKSIG
address
12opwXVkyzNWkELWHGYyMCDx38WzLzDRvJ
transaction
65fb0104eaf712f62171de1b4efac8dc29a5d649b20813875c83cfc80684a306
spent
true